Essentially, what we really need to be looking at is situations where there is an audit and something is found in that audit. However, there is a feeling that we cannot even get to that. There is a huge amount of going forward and backwards, and, I am sure, a huge administrative burden in trying to get these accounts audited. Is there an additional burden on the Comptroller and Auditor General's office as a consequence of these particular audits not being delivered on time, or is that burden quantified? Does this impact on the treadmill of audits, and how you distribute the work over the year within your office? Are there sanctions? We heard last week that essentially the buck stops with this committee.
